In nitroprusside ion, the iron and `NO` exist as `Fe(II)` and `NO^(+)` rather than `Fe^(III)` and `NO`. These forms can be differentiated by

A

Estmating the concentration of iron

B

Measuring the concentration of iron

C

Measuring the solid state magentic moment

D

Thermally decomposing decomposing the compound

Text Solution

Verified by Experts

The correct Answer is:
C

Fe(III) has five unpaired electrons (`d^(5)` configuartion ) whereas Fe(II) has four unpaired electrons (`d^(6)` configuration). These forms can be differentiated by measuring the solid state magnetic moment.
